Bahasa Jawa

Javanese is a language used by Javanese people in Central Java, East Java and Yogyakarta. Javanese is also used by residents who live in several other areas such as Banten, especially Serang, Tangerang, and Cilegon and West Java, especially in the northern coastal region which includes Karawang, Indramayu, Subang, and Cirebon.

Central Java has a rough and smooth Javanese language, mostly fine Javanese languages ​​are located in cities around the capital city of Central Java such as in solo and in Semarang. In Yogyakarta also uses subtle language, while those in rough Javanese are found in cities in the border area between West Java and Central Java and usually in cities around the North & South Coast. The East Java region is mostly the same as the language in Central Java, but in the western part of East Java the way to speak in the area is rather loud or firm, the language is adjacent to the Madura area.

Based on the shape, broadly speaking the level of the Javanese language is divided into 5 levels namely ngoko bases; rough base; middle class; manners and bases of kedaton or bagongan

Then the five speech levels in detail are divided into 13 levels, namely: ngoko lugu; ngoko andhap between bases; ngoko andhap basa antya; madyo ngoko; madyatara; madyakrama; mudokrama; between; wredakrama; krama inggil; krama deso; kedaton or bagongan bases and crude bases.

Actually, if summarized in Javanese language everyday there are 3 levels, namely Krama (smooth); Intermediate (ordinary); Ngoko (association) or crude base.

Ngoko is one of the most widely used levels of Javanese language in Javanese. Its use is avoided when talking to older people or respected people. The variety of ngoko has 2 variants, namely ngoko lugu & ngoko alus

Krama is also one of the most widely used levels of language in Javanese among Javanese. Its use is very good when talking to older people or respected people. Krama’s variety has 3 variants, namely innocent krama, krama andhap and krama alus

It is also one of the most widely used levels of Javanese among Javanese. Middle is a mixed language between ngoko and krama, even Madya is sometimes also influenced by Indonesian. This intermediate language is easy to understand and understand.
